inTEST Corporation is a global supplier of test and process technology solutions for use in manufacturing and testing in key target markets. Its segments include Electronic Test, Environmental Technologies and Process Technologies. The Electronic Test segment consists of inTEST EMS, which has operations in New Jersey and California, and Acculogic, which has operations in Canada, California and Germany, and Alfamation S.p.A., which has operations in Italy and China. The Environmental Technologies segment consists of inTEST Thermal Solutions (iTS), which manufactures and sells products under the Temptronic, Sigma, Thermonics and North Sciences brand names and has operations in Massachusetts, Germany and Singapore. The Process Technologies segment consists of Ambrell and Videology. Ambrell provides customers with induction heating solutions for a wide variety of manufacturing processes. Videology is a designer, developer and manufacturer of digital streaming and image-capturing solutions.
